The New York Auto Show may have shrunk in size over the years, but it still managed to showcase some interesting reveals and surprises this year. Dominated by Nissan and Hyundai Motor Group products, the show featured a diverse range of vehicles, from affordable cars to flagship SUVs. In this article, we will highlight the top 5 picks from the show, including the Nissan Kicks, Infiniti QX80, Kia K4 Sedan, Genesis GV60 Magma, and the Kia K4 Hatchback.
### Nissan Kicks
The Nissan Kicks stood out at the show with its funky design, cool textures, and color combinations. It is more spacious, more powerful, and offers available all-wheel drive, making it a promising contender in the crossover segment. If Nissan can keep the price competitive, it has the potential to be a real winner in the market.
### Infiniti QX80
Although not technically debuted at the show, the Infiniti QX80 garnered attention for its exquisite design both inside and out. The SUV showcases attention to detail and luxury touches, making it a compelling option for buyers looking for a high-end vehicle in the six-figure price range.
### Kia K4 Sedan
The Kia K4 Sedan impressed with its stylish interior that elevates it above other compact cars in its price range. The design details and overall aesthetic of the K4 interior make it a standout feature of the vehicle. Additionally, the exterior design of the sedan adds to its appeal, with a hatchback option also available for those who prefer that style.
### Genesis GV60 Magma
Genesis showcased its performance capabilities with the GV60 Magma, a proper performance car that promises an exhilarating driving experience. The Magma brand signifies a focus on performance, with extravagant aero elements and bold design choices. The GV60 Magma sets the stage for future performance models from Genesis, showcasing the brand’s commitment to electrified performance vehicles.
### Kia K4 Hatchback
The surprise reveal of the Kia K4 Hatchback was a highlight of the show, with its authentic design and promise of crossover capability. Combining the practicality of a hatchback with the appeal of a shooting brake, the K4 Hatchback offers an exciting alternative to traditional crossovers. Kia’s focus on design and innovation shines through in this new model, demonstrating their commitment to catering to a diverse range of consumer preferences.
